Webb18 nov. 2015 · e.g. A waiting getter with a WaitInterval of 15 seconds will be incorrectly disconnected if the DISCINT value is set to less than 15 and SHARECONV is set to greater than 0. Problem conclusion. Processing for SVRCONN channels has been updated to correct the logic to ensure the channel does not timeout unexpectedly in this case.
